Description

ACOUSTIC ART is a collection of acoustic artworks that seamlessly combine aesthetics with functionality. More than mere design, it offers an experience of understated elegance. Each piece is crafted from two layers of PET felt, engineered to absorb sound and reduce unwanted noise. The result is a highly effective sound-absorbing surface that enhances room acoustics by minimising echo and high-frequency noise, while adding a sophisticated piece of art to your space. All designs are created by the Danish artist Freja, whose distinctive Nordic style blends soft tones and balanced compositions with a natural sense of harmony. Her work brings warmth and a sense of calm to both modern homes and professional environments. Made in Denmark

About Westwing

Westwing began in Munich in 2011 when former ELLE Decoration Germany editor Delia Lachance and her co-founders set out to combine interior inspiration with shoppable design - creating a shoppable magazine that evolved into one of Europe's most influential design-led home living destinations. Today, the company is present in over 20 European markets and is widely recognised as a premium, curated space for furniture, lighting, textiles and décor.

A Curated Approach Rooted in European Design

Westwing's philosophy centres on curated, design-forward living - blending timeless classics with contemporary pieces sourced from international creators alongside its own Westwing Collection, designed in-house in Munich. The brand partners with established names like Kartell, Le Creuset, Louis Poulsen and Georg Jensen to bring a broad yet coherent style spectrum to customers.

2026 UK Launch: A New Design Destination

In February 2026, Westwing officially launched in the United Kingdom, marking its 23rd European market and bringing its curated approach to British design lovers for the first time. With furniture, décor, lighting and accessories selected for UK homes, the launch reflects Westwing's belief that inspiring interiors start with thoughtful curation and high‑quality products.
